DNS Genel

DNSSEC Nedir ve Nasıl Kurulur

DNSSEC Nedir ve Nasıl Kurulur

DNSSEC Nedir ve Nasıl Kurulur?

DNSSEC (Domain Name System Security Extensions), internet üzerinde veri güvenliğini artırmak amacıyla geliştirilmiş bir protokoldür. DNS teknoloji altyapısının önemli bir parçası olan bu sistem, DNS üzerinde yapılan sorguların doğruluğunu ve güvenliğini garanti altına alarak, kullanıcıların yanıltıcı veya zararlı DNS bilgileri almasını engeller.

DNSSEC Neden Önemlidir?

DNSSEC’in en temel amaçlarından biri, “Man in the Middle” (Ortadaki Adam) saldırılarını engelleyerek, DNS verilerinin bozulmasını veya değiştirilmesini önlemektir. DNS yanıtlarının dijital olarak imzalanmasıyla, yanıtların özgün ve doğrulanabilir olduğu garanti altına alınır. Bu da kullanıcıların doğru IP adreslerine yönlendirilmesini sağlar.

DNSSEC Nasıl Çalışır?

DNSSEC, DNS kayıtlarının sayısal imzalarla güvence altına alınmasını sağlayarak çalışır. Bu sayede DNS istemcileri, aldıkları yanıtların güvenilir bir cloud sunucu tarafından imzalandığını doğrulayabilir. Bu doğrulama işlemi, güvenilir bir DNS hiyerarşisi yoluyla gerçekleştirilir:

1. İmzalama: DNS sunucular, kayıtlarını özel anahtarları ile imzalar.

  1. Doğrulama: İstemciler, imzaları kontrol etmek için kamuya açık anahtarları kullanır.
3. Güven Zinciri: Üst düzey alan adları (örneğin, “.com”) kendi içinde doğrulama yapar ve güven zincirini devam ettirir.

DNSSEC Kurulumu

DNSSEC’i etkinleştirmek karmaşık bir süreç olabilir, bu yüzden işte genel adımlar:

1. Desteklenen Bir Sunucu Kullanma: Öncelikle DNSSEC’i destekleyen bir sanal sunucu veya fiziksel sunucuya sahip olmalısınız. Bu işlem için sunucunuzun DNSSEC’i desteklemesi gerekmektedir.

2. Anahtar Çifti Oluşturma: DNS kayıtlarını imzalamak için bir anahtar çifti oluşturun. Özel anahtarı güvende tutarken, ortak anahtarı DNS kayıtlarınıza ekleyin.

3. DNS Kayıtlarını İmzalama: Tüm DNS kayıtlarınızı özel anahtarınızla imzalayın. Bu işlem, yanıtların bütünlüğünü garanti eder.

dnssec-signzone -A -3 key -N INCREMENT -o example.com -t example.com.zone

4. DS Kayıtlarını Üst Alan Adına Ekleyin: İmzaladığınız kayıtların DS (Delegation Signer) kayıtlarını bir üst düzey alan adında yayınlayarak güven zincirini tamamlayın.

5. Düzenli Anahtar Döngüsü: Güvenliği artırmak amacıyla anahtarlarınızı düzenli aralıklarla yenilemelisiniz.

Performans Üzerindeki Etkiler

DNSSEC, özellikle büyük ölçekli Yurtdışı Lokasyon Sunucu yapılarında potansiyel performans etkilerine sahiptir. Ek işleme zamanları ve güçlendirilmiş bant genişliği gereksinimleri göz önüne alınmalıdır. Ancak doğru yapılandırma ile performans üzerindeki etkiler minimize edilebilir.

DNS yönetimini başarılı bir şekilde gerçekleştirmek için DNSSEC’in avantajlarını entegre etmek işletmeler için önemli bir adım olabilir. Bu sayede hem güvenlik seviyeleri artırılacak hem de kullanıcı güveni güçlendirilecektir. Bunun için, doğru teknik bilgi ve uygun barındırma hizmetlerine gereksinim duyulabilir.